Establishment and Application of Novel Packed Column-Surface-Enhanced Raman Spectroscopy Method
The method of novel packed column modified by metal organic frameworks combing with surface-enhanced Raman spectroscopy was established based on the high specific surface area and excellent adsorption properties of metal organic frameworks.A novel packed column with enhanced Raman signal function was prepared by metal organic frameworks combined with conventional chromatography silica gel.Then, in-situ detection was used to identify the adulteration of Chinese medicinal materials.Two dyes in dyed Croci Stigma were successfully detected by established method.The results show that the method of novel packed column-surface-enhanced Raman spectroscopy can be used to detect the dyed Chinese materials.In addition, the method has been proved to be simple, fast and sensitive, and has a wide application prospects.
